I lived in Newmarket for a little while, so I've visited Cambridge a few times. There's a little museum of aerial photographs tucked into one of the back streets that's a lot of fun. Pictures of most of Britain from the air, in all four seasons, with explanations of how archeological remains can be identified by light or dark streaks in plowed fields, differential growth in near-harvest crops, and the like.
